Besen: A Backdrop of Brutality
Sporting a fog machine for its smoke and mirrors routine and an extravagant stage that would make The Rolling Stones blush, the “ex-gay” group Exodus International held its glitzy annual conference in Asheville, North Carolina.
I was in town all week to partner with regional and state organizations to oppose the meeting and its dizzying array of distortions.A dark cloud hovered over the Exodus event, with violent hate crimes unsettling the local GLBT community. At the very moment ex-gay televangelists were railing against homosexuals in the foothills, news broke of an 18-year old boy in Anderson, South Carolina whose father, “yelled, cursed, swung a baseball bat, prayed and tried to cast the demon of homosexuality out of him.”
In nearby Greenville, South Carolina, Stephen Moller, an anti-gay thug who murdered 20-year-old Sean William Kennedy outside a gay bar, just learned that he would spend approximately 10 months in jail for his ferocious crime. In this gross miscarriage of justice, the message was sent that murdering gay people was tacitly acceptable, if not encouraged. While in town, I spoke to Sean’s grieving mother, Elke Kennedy, who rightfully called the sentence, “a joke and a slap on the wrist.” Meanwhile, on the opening day of the Exodus conference, an anti-bullying bill was stalled in the North Carolina legislature.
Into this backdrop of brutality stepped the ex-gay activists Alan Chambers and Randy Thomas, who were determined to show the progressive residents of Asheville that Exodus did not stigmatize gay and lesbian people. Unfortunately, they kept tripping over reality and revealing the true nature of their duplicitous, deceptive and depraved ministry.
For a week, western North Carolinians were dazzled with disingenuousness. The audacity of the lies was breathtaking and the sheer nerve was mind numbing. By the end of the conference, everyone who had paid attention learned that Exodus leaders are shameless charlatans who lack even a modicum of morality.
For example, Thomas tried to distance Exodus from the controversial practice of “reparative therapy,” telling the Asheville Citizen-Times, “We get lumped into the groups that do reparative therapy, when it’s just not true.”
To put it kindly, Thomas sees the truth as a political pinwheel that he can spin in his efforts to win. I personally visited the Exodus conference (before I was evicted) and found that they were selling several books that taught “reparative therapy” including one from Dr. Joseph Nicolosi who invented the term.
In yet another instance of insincerity, on a local radio talk show Thomas feigned compassion for people living with HIV and AIDS. What “good guy” Thomas failed to tell listeners was that Exodus addresses AIDS on its website by saying that, “In today’s society, homosexuality is reaping a bitter harvest…Homosexual involvement reaps deep devastation in the lives of many who practice it.” That Thomas runs away from such judgmental words when speaking to more liberal audiences shows what a phony he truly is.
The double-talk and dissembling continued when Alan Chambers told the Citizen-Times that Exodus was, “not about fire and brimstone.” This, of course, was the same person who wrote in a 2005 newsletter, “One of the many evils this world has to offer is the sin of homosexuality. Satan, the enemy, is using people to further his agenda to destroy the Kingdom of God and as many souls as he can.” On Sept. 21, 2007, Chambers told a crowd of social conservatives in Florida, “We have to stand up against an evil agenda. It is an evil agenda and it will take anyone captive that is willing, or that is standing idly by.”
With such bombastic broadsides, does one really have to wonder how the violent Andersonville father got the idea that homosexuality was demonic? Or, how the gay bashing hooligan, Stephen Moller, believed he could devalue the life of a gay man?
To underscore this connection, consider Exodus’ keynote speaker on Friday, author Andy Comiskey, who wrote a book that Exodus was selling, which calls homosexuality “spiritual disfigurement” and says that “Satan delights in homosexual perversion.” Inside of a packed chapel, 700 vulnerable and confused gay people had their souls strip-mined, as Comiskey declared war:
“Wickedness is a reality,” said Comiskey on-stage. “And those with same-sex attraction that succumb to the spirit of the age, can become agents of that wickedness…When you claim healing for the homosexual, you have declared war. And people, it is only going to get worse; it is only going to get worse in the changing cultural climate in which we live. Ours is not a benign healing path, it is a call to battle.”
And, Exodus claims it does not preach fire and brimstone?
Exodus may smile sweetly and tell the mainstream media they love homosexuals. But, judging by the recent hate crimes in the Carolinas combined with the reactionary rhetoric of Exodus, it seems that they are literally “loving” us to death.

Insurance Service Quotes Anti-Gay Crackpot as Authority
Posted in Anti-Gay, Hate Groups by Casey Sanchez on July 21, 2008
“It’s a loaded subject, but let’s get right down to it: gay men, on average, die significantly younger than the rest of the population.” So begins “Gay Men Die 20 Years Younger,” an article posted on insure.com, a publicly traded online insurance brokerage. The source for the article is identified as none other than “Dr. Paul Cameron, the President of the Family Research Institute, [who] published a study in Psychological Reports that confirmed a 20-year life expectancy gap for actively gay men.”
The study in question in fact did nothing of the sort. Its author is a notorious anti-gay propagandist who for more than 25 years has circulated bogus, homophobic “research findings” in pay-to-publish vanity magazines like Psychological Reports (which will publish most anybody willing to pay $27.50 a page). Cameron’s goal, as he says quite candidly, is to provide “ammunition for those who want laws adopted banning homosexual acts throughout the United States.” (In fact, such laws were struck down as unconstitutional by the 2003 Supreme Court ruling in Lawrence v. Texas.) Cameron’s propaganda is so transparently false and aimed merely at defaming homosexuals that the Southern Poverty Law Center added his Family Research Institute to its list of hate groups in 2005.
One of Cameron’s most infamous works is his 1983 “gay obituary study,” for which he used obituaries published in gay newspapers at the height of the AIDS crisis to conclude that gay men die on average at 43. “Gay Men Die 20 Years Younger,” which was written by insure.com company blogger Joseph White, is obviously based on the gay obituary study, even though Walter Olson, a senior fellow at the conservative Manhattan Institute, thoroughly debunked the study in 1997 in the online magazine Slate.
The average age of death for AIDS victims, Olson noted, was about 40. For Cameron’s figure of 43 years old to hold true, he pointed out, gay people who never contract AIDS must have a life expectancy of no more than 46 years — a truly absurd proposition. “Looked at another way,” Olson reported, “if even half the gay male population stays HIV-negative and lives to an average age of 75, an average overall life span of 43 implies that gay males with AIDS die at an implausibly early age (11, actually).”
Despite Cameron’s total lack of credibility and professional accreditation — he was expelled from the American Psychological Association in 1983 for ethical violations — his work is often cited favorably by anti-gay hate groups, and it still pops up regularly in conservative religious sermons.
But what’s it doing on insure.com?
Although insure.com is a regular sponsor of conservative commentator Bill O’Reilly’s radio show, by all appearances it’s an established mainstream business website. Insure.com, which describes itself as “an online consumer insurance information service” that allows visitors to obtain insurance quotes from more than 200 leading insurers, regularly wins Web design and Web commerce awards. The site is not a public discussion forum. Its owners strictly control its content, and the vast majority of its articles — described as “a vast library of originally authored insurance articles … not available from any other source” —deal with topics like quarterly car insurance rate reports and tips for discussing rider policies with a homeowners insurance agent. It’s hardly a typical venue for promoting the work of a raving homophobe like Cameron, who once said: “Homosexuality is an infectious appetite. It is like the dog that gets a taste for blood after killing its first victim and desires to get more victims thereafter with a ravenous hunger.”
Last month, bloggers at boxturtlebulletin.com, which delivers “news analysis and fact-checking of anti-gay rhetoric,” privately contacted insure.com CEO Robert Bland to make sure that Bland knew all about Cameron’s background, including his praise for Nazi Rudolph Höss, commandant of the Auschwitz concentration camp, for how he “dealt with” gays. The bloggers went public after Bland wrote back, informing them he had no intention of removing the article from the website. “It contains no factual errors and no editorial bias or slant whatsoever,” Bland wrote in a July 12 post to the boxturtlebulletin.com comments section.
Addressing the implications of Cameron’s findings for the life insurance industry, the insure.com article concludes that despite the gross disparity in life spans, “no life insurance companies charge elevated rates to gay men. Then again, perhaps the issue is still too sensitive for such realistic evaluation.”
Bland, in his correspondence with the boxturtlebulletin bloggers, indicated his belief that such a “realistic evaluation” should be based at least in part on the work of Paul Cameron: “There’s a human interest story to be researched here on why all U.S. life insurers decline HIV-positive applicants (many of whom are healthy and have been for two decades) but will not even attempt to segregate gays who, according to a growing body of evidence, may have a much shorter lifespan than non-gays.”
